Minotti has expanded its retail presence in Germany with the opening of a flagship store in Hamburg, strengthening its distribution strategy in the region. The store is a collaboration with Pesch, a respected local design partner known for setting high standards in Cologne. Located at 32 Alter Wall, the new showroom spans 750 square meters across two levels and is situated in an iconic, renovated building overlooking the Alsterfleet and Hamburg City Hall.
The Hamburg flagship store is visually striking, featuring a unique natural stone façade in sandy tones and 13 large windows per floor, creating an impressive exterior. Upon entering, visitors are greeted by an expertly curated pathway designed by Minotti Studio, setting a warm, refined tone and providing a comprehensive brand experience. The space is divided into two floors that, despite differing materials and design styles, seamlessly interact to present a unified and cohesive brand image.
The ground floor showcases Minotti's 2024 Collection in a spacious open area that exudes strong character through innovative material use, bold colors, and a display of artworks. This level invites customers to experience the newest designs in a striking, modern environment.
The upper floor offers a more residential atmosphere, displaying classic long- and best-selling pieces. It is organized into three main rooms, separated by doorways made of Verde Lepanto marble, which adds an architectural flourish. The space is enhanced by Mocha oak herringbone parquet, providing a touch of elegance that complements the overall design.
